Jabbers

Voices ringing with the same story Like they did long time ago For it's the only thing they know It's the only thing they can do To jabber behind someone's shadow Vilifying day and night They're like parrots jabbering About how sour a grape is For they failed to plant their own Or they themselves don't have that kind of value They hate beautiful things Because they simply can't see beauty in themselves They only like doing and saying foolish things Because it's the only thing they know Like it brings them ultimate self satisfaction
